Digital payment use Ranking Map for 97 countries and territories

Limited coverage: The 97 project economies surveyed for the Global Findex 2024 digital-payment question, covering people aged 15+. 97 countries and territories included; reference period: 2024.

In the available data, Mongolia has the highest recorded value at 94.9% (rank #1). Coverage: 97 countries and territories; reference year: Mongolia 2024. Japan has no comparable value in this dataset. This is the share of adults who made or received a digital payment, not the share of transaction value that is cashless.

How to read the Digital payment use ranking map

The 97 project economies surveyed for the Global Findex 2024 digital-payment question, covering people aged 15+. This page orders 97 countries and territories by value and divides the ranking into ten map colors.

Top 3
#1 Mongolia (94.9%), #2 Kenya (89.3%), #3 China (88.7%)
